**Q: How do I access the Brindlewood partner SFTP drop?**

New hires at Fennimore Logistics should first request the drop role from their team lead, then verify the host fingerprint against the onboarding wiki before connecting. Files from Brindlewood arrive nightly and must not be renamed. If the service account is ever locked out, recovery requires the passphrase held by the integrations team, shown below.

recovery phrase for yajop-tagef: quenael-zoriel-aldael-quenax-druion

### Release Checklist — SpoolMint v2.4

- [ ] Confirm spooler service image built from tagged commit, no local patches.
- [ ] Verify TLS enforced on all queue endpoints.
- [ ] Security reviewer signs off on dependency scan results.
- [ ] Attach artifact signature to release record.
- [ ] Record the build token for audit; it appears immediately below.

pipeline stamp: htk4_66df

Q: How do I get into the shared lab on Level 3? A: The Fennow Lab is shared between the Larkspur team and our neighbours on the Ostermill side. Book bench time via the lab calendar first — walk-ins are turned away during their test windows. Wear your badge visibly; lab coats are by the door. Waste bins are colour-coded; ask a lab steward if unsure. Until your badge is provisioned, unlock the lab door with the shared code below.

badge for tajeg-kagap: bdg-EWZTJN-83588199

The scheduler at Fernhaven Greenworks reads valve timings from the Hollowbox secrets vault, which auto-sealed after three failed unseal attempts during last night's maintenance. Watering jobs are paused; greenhouse staff are watering manually. No evidence of intrusion — failed attempts trace to a misconfigured cron unsealer. Requesting security review sign-off before reopening. Per procedure, the vault can be manually unsealed by an approved reviewer using the recovery passphrase, which is:

strongbox words: druath-quenael